Output c349ec0f372eae539b5c3495367dfc8889a226fb4b07ff5cea5d5d40529f9611:4

value
1407815322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9017bc44fb88a4c41700c5c443fe93dca14275ba OP_EQUAL
address
3EpufLK1GdBEJTS5N4EFJrPqFGm73C9XqG
transaction
c349ec0f372eae539b5c3495367dfc8889a226fb4b07ff5cea5d5d40529f9611
spent
true